Les nonnes kung-fu : bouddhistes et fĂ©ministes is an intriguing blend of spiritual exploration and martial arts choreography. The film dives into the lives of nuns who embrace kung-fu as both a practice and a means of empowerment, challenging the norms of their religious and cultural settings. The pacing is contemplative, allowing the audience to absorb the depth of their journeys, while the practical effects during the fight sequences offer a raw authenticity that feels refreshing. There's an underlying tension between tradition and modernity that resonates throughout. You can sense the passion of the participants, which adds a layer of authenticity. Itâs not just about fighting; itâs a dialogue about feminism and spirituality, making it an interesting watch for those who appreciate documentaries that blend activism with personal storytelling.
